In Focus | Craig Richard

Meet Craig Richard. Craig is from Red Deer, Alberta, but has lived in Kelowna for nine years. He is a determined man who loves to take part in activities like snowboarding and wake surfing.

What is the name of your business/organization?
Wine Country Maintenance & Reliability.

Why did you get into/start this business?
I kind of fell into it and became very proficient through experience, I really enjoy contributing to a positive culture change in a working environment.

What is the goal of your business?
The goal of WCMR is to have businesses realize savings and efficiencies while making it a more transparent and enjoyable place to work. For every function there's a process, most just aren’t documented.
